Why Choose Rugged Phones for Kids?
Rugged phones are built to endure drops, shocks, water, and dust. This durability makes them ideal for children who enjoy out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, or playing in the park. Additionally, these phones often come with features tailored for kids, including simplified interfaces and parental controls.
Top Features to Look For
- Durability: Look for phones with MIL-STD-810G certification or similar ruggedness standards.
- Battery Life: Long-lasting batteries ensure the device stays powered through extended outdoor adventures.
- Water and Dust Resistance: IP67 or IP68 ratings protect against water immersion and dust ingress.
- Child-Friendly Interface: Simple menus and large icons make navigation easy for young users.
- Parental Controls: Features that allow parents to monitor usage and set restrictions.
Recommended Rugged Phones for Kids
Several manufacturers offer affordable, rugged phones suitable for children. Here are some popular options:
1. Nokia XR20
The Nokia XR20 combines toughness with a sleek design. It features MIL-STD-810G certification, IP68 water and dust resistance, and a long-lasting battery. Its user-friendly interface makes it suitable for kids, and it offers regular security updates.
2. Kyocera DuraForce Pro 2
This phone is built for extreme conditions, with a rugged exterior and waterproof capabilities. It includes a loud, clear speaker and a programmable button for quick access to favorite apps or emergency contacts.
3. CAT S62 Pro
Designed for outdoor professionals, the CAT S62 Pro offers exceptional durability and thermal imaging features. Its rugged build makes it perfect for adventurous kids who love exploring nature.
Additional Tips for Parents
When selecting a rugged phone for your child, consider the following:
- Set clear usage boundaries and supervise screen time.
- Install necessary safety and tracking apps.
- Teach your child how to handle the device responsibly.
- Choose a model with a warranty or good customer support.
